[0031] The present disclosure includes a camera module for an occupant monitoring system (OMS) that does not require an image sensor mounted flush with a rigid printed circuit board (PCB) to align with the occupant's orientation in order to image the occupant.

[0032] Occupant monitoring systems include one or more digital cameras that image the occupants (eg, the operator) while driving. The processor in the OMS system is configured (e.g., by software) to analyze digital images (e.g., eye tracking, eyelid monitoring, facial recognition, etc.) for signs that the driver is engaging in potentially unsafe behavior (e.g., lack of attention, drowsiness sleep, sleep, etc.). The OMS can alert the driver (eg, via lights, messages, and / or sound) when behavior is detected. If the behavior persists, the OMS can take other measures to prevent the accident (eg, apply the brakes).

Abstract

A camera module for an occupant monitoring system is disclosed. The camera module includes a housing having an interior cavity and an aperture on one surface. An image sensor is located within the chamber and aligned with the aperture. A lens is positioned along the optical axis between the image sensor and the aperture to focus light entering the aperture onto the image sensor. To reflect light into the aperture from a field of view not along the optical axis, the camera module includes a planar reflector extending at an angle from the surface of the housing and above the aperture.

Background technique [0004] Various advanced driver assistance systems include visual, acoustic and / or sensor warnings. Some of these warnings are in response to external hazards (eg, approaching another object). Recently, however, the number of potential distractions for the driver has increased (eg, mobile phones, mp3 players, internal displays, etc.).
